Exercises in co-ordinating actions of airport and external services

06.12.2004 | 00:00

After an alert was sounded on 4 December 2004 at 00:18 hrs, exercises in co-ordinating the actions of airport and external services started at Gdańsk Lech Wałęsa Airport.

The subject of the exercises was: response to a critical situation related to an aircraft hijacking by terrorists, and holding the passengers hostage at Gdańsk Lech Wałęsa Airport.

The following took part in the exercises:

  • Officers of the:
    Airport Police Station in Gdańsk,
    Province Police Headquarters in Gdańsk,
    Municipal Police Headquarters in Gdańsk,
    Police Prevention Department in Gdańsk,
    Independent Anti-terrorist Police Squad in Gdańsk;
  • Officers of the Border Guard Control in Gdańsk - Rębiechowo;
  • Officers of the Municipal Headquarters of the National Fire Fighting Brigade in Gdańsk;
  • Personnel of the Municipal Ambulance Service in Gdańsk;
  • Personnel of the Municipal Ambulance Service in Sopot;
  • Personnel of the Municipal Ambulance Service in Gdynia;
  • Personnel of the County Ambulance Service in Pruszcz Gdański;
  • Personnel of the Department of Emergency Medicine at the Medical University of Gdańsk;
  • Airport Fire Fighting Unit personnel;
  • Airport Security personnel;
  • Personnel of the Polish Air Traffic Agency;
  • Personnel of LOT - Usługi Lotniskowe w Gdańsku Sp. z o.o..

Personnel of other airport services in accordance with their tasks as described in the “Airport Protection Programme" and “Operational Plan for Airport Rescue."

It fell to the students of the School of Emergency Medicine in Gdynia to act the various roles.

Altogether, 288 people participated in the exercises.

The initial assessment of the exercises indicated proper co-operation between participating entities, and their adequate preparedness for solving critical situations.
